SUBARU LEGACY 1996  Service Repair Manual Tools and Equipment Description
MANIFOLD GAUGE SET
AMANIFOLD GAUGE SET(with hoses) can be obtained
from either a commercial refrigeration supply house or from
an auto shop equipment supplier.
